15 words from this day's editorials

  • Incumbent (noun)A person who has an official position.पदधारी Synonyms: Occupant, Officeholder, Compulsory, Obligatory · Antonyms: Candidate, Noncurrent, Dispensable, Optional
  • Pivotal (adjective)Of great importance because other things depend on it.प्रधान Synonyms: Crucial, Critical, Central, Important · Antonyms: Unimportant, Minor, Insignificant, Inconsequential
  • Relentless (adjective)Not stopping.सतत Synonyms: Inexorable, Unrelenting, Inflexible, Uncompromising · Antonyms: Ending, Merciful, Intermittent, Benevolent
  • Pioneered (verb)When somebody pioneers something, they are one of the first people to do, discover or use something new.बीड़ा उठाया Synonyms: Introduced, Initialed, Lead, Develop · Antonyms: Answered, Concealed, Explained, Ignored
  • Sycophant (noun)A person who praises important or powerful people too much and in a way that is not sincere, especially in order to get something from them.चापलूस Synonyms: Toady, Flatterer, Bootlicker, Lackey · Antonyms: Hotshot, Orgulous, Proud, Rules-maker
  • Gubernatorial (adjective)Connected with the job of state governor in the US.गवर्नर Synonyms: Administrative, Governmental, Presidential, Executive · Antonyms: Ancillary, Electable, Doormat, Employee
  • Intervene (verb)To become involved in a situation in order to improve or help it.हस्तक्षेप Synonyms: Interfere, Interpose, Interrupt, Intercede · Antonyms: Ignore, Disregard, Unite, Join
  • Subvert (verb)To try to destroy the authority of a political, religious, etc. system by attacking it secretly or indirectly.विकृत Synonyms: Undermine, Pervert, Debase, Deprave · Antonyms: Bolster, Clean, Enhance, Purify
  • Steadfast (adjective)Not changing in your attitudes or aims.पक्का Synonyms: Firm, Unwavering, Staunch, Persistent · Antonyms: Fickle, Irresolute, Unreliable, Disloyal.
  • Pursuit (noun)The act of looking for or trying to get something.उद्यम Synonyms: Quest, Chase, Search, Hunt · Antonyms: Retreat, Surrender, Avocation, Idleness
  • Confront (verb)To appear and need to be dealt with by somebody.सामना करना Synonyms: Face, Tackle, Brave, Meet · Antonyms: Avoid, Dodge, Evade, Fear
  • Futile (adjective)Having no purpose because there is no chance of success.व्यर्थ Synonyms: Useless, Pointless, Vain, Fruitless · Antonyms: Productive, Exercitation, Useful, Fruitful
  • Archaic (adjective)Old and no longer used.पुरातन Synonyms: Obsolete, Outmoded, Outdated, Dated · Antonyms: Modern, Contemporary, New, Current
  • Conceded (verb)To admit that something is true, logical, etc. after first denying it or resisting it.स्वीकार Synonyms: Admitted, Allowed, Acknowledged, Approved · Antonyms: Confronted, Bickered, Aimed, Applied
  • Flourish (verb)To develop quickly and become successful or common.पनपना Synonyms: Thrive, Prosper, Bloom, Grow · Antonyms: Fail, Collapse, Lose, Flop
